Craig Melvin enters a new role in Today after being part of the family morning show since 2018.
After Hoda Kotb announced her departure from Today in September 2024, Melvin was named as the new host of the morning show by the side Savannah Guthrie. Melvin said in November 2024 that he was “beyond excited and grateful” to take over for Kotb.
“I want to, obviously, thank NBC and the people who found me valuable,” he said at the time. “I have enjoyed blessings all my life, and this is the latest in a long line of blessings.”
News about Melvin’s new role he was well received at the office, the source exclusively said Us Weekly. “Craig is so great, people cheered when they got the email from the staff,” the insider said. “He’s the best – everyone is so excited for him.”
The source added that Melvin made sense as a replacement for Kotb. “He’s been ‘Steady Eddie’ for seven years – alongside Savannah and Hoda,” the insider added. “It was the right choice, a clear choice, a choice that everyone could stand behind. He is so loved.”

When is Craig Melvin’s first day as today’s coach?

A few days after Kotb’s last appearance as a coach at TodayMelvin will begin his new role alongside Guthrie on Monday, January 13.
“Craig, I mean, I’m so happy for you,” Kotb said through tears on the Friday, Jan. 10, episode of Today. “You deserve this. You own this. And come Monday at 7:00 am, I’ll fall asleep, but you’ll be fantastic. You will bring it home. Craig, you will be so good.”
Will Craig Melvin continue to host the third hour?
Before following in Kotb’s footsteps, Melvin was the news anchor for the first and second hours of the show. He also co-hosted the third hour Al Roker, Sheinelle Jones and Dylan Dreyer — a position he will continue to hold.
Is Craig Melvin the co-host of the 4th hour?
Melvin will not take over as co-host of the fourth hour Jenna Bush Hager. Until the show finds a replacement for Kotb, the fourth hour will be renamed Today with Jenna and friends and will contain a composition of rotating guest co-hosts.
